Property Report
This semi-detached house in Hornchurch, RM11 3PZ, was built between 1967-1975 and has a floor area of approximately 88 square meters. The property features fully double-glazed windows and a mains gas heating system. The energy rating is 'C', indicating a moderate level of energy efficiency. The current annual running costs are around £1,524, with the potential for cost savings of £358. The property's estimated energy consumption is 179 units per year, with a potential for reduction to 86 units. The last sale date was 26th February 2021 for £416,000. - Based on our analysis, this property has a HomeScore of 833 out of 999.
